Origin: Latin. Meaning: first, eldest.
โ›ช The figure behind the name: Saint Primo โ€” feast day June 9.
Roman martyr of the 2ndโ€“4th century, venerated together with his brother Saint Feliciano; the two were killed during the persecutions and are commemorated on June 9.

๐Ÿ“– The story of the name Primo

Primo is a straightforward and ancient name: from the Latin Primus, 'the first, the firstborn', it belonged to the family of names that Romans gave according to birth order (like Secondo, Terzo, Quinto). Simple, strong, without frills.

In the saints' calendar, it is borne by Saint Primo, a Roman martyr venerated alongside his brother Saint Feliciano and celebrated on June 9. But in contemporary Italy, the name is indissolubly linked to Primo Levi, the great Turin-born writer and chemist, a witness to the Shoah and author of 'If This Is a Man': a figure of dignity and moral clarity who has ennobled the name forever.

Of popular and peasant tradition, once widespread especially among firstborns, Primo is now rare and has assumed a vintage and authentic air. It is a dry, direct name that conveys reliability and a touch of good-natured pride: the pride of one who arrives first, but also knows how to pave the way for others.

โ“ Frequently asked questions about Primo

What does the name Primo mean?

From Latin Primus: 'first, firstborn'; originally indicated the first of the children.

When is Primo's name day celebrated?

On June 9, in honor of Saint Primo, a Roman martyr venerated with his brother Saint Feliciano.

Who is the most famous Primo in Italy?

Primo Levi, Turin-born writer and chemist, Auschwitz survivor and author of 'If This Is a Man'.

Why were children formerly named Primo, Secondo, Terzo?

It was a Latin and later peasant custom: names followed the birth order of the children.

Is it still a used name?

Today it is rare, but it retains an essential charm and a strong character of bygone times.
